DETENTION AND TRANSPORTATION SERVICES NORTHWEST DETENTION CENTER TACOMA is a federal award for Detention Compliance And Removals held by Geo Group Inc.., the. Estimated value $66M ($65.9M obligated). Current period of performance ends Oct 27, 2022 (potential Nov 26, 2022). Place of performance: TACOMA WA. Related solicitation HSCEDM-15-R-00001.
